Peete: Wieso geht der Roll-Over im IE nicht?

Hallo, habe ein Menü mit ein paar "tabs". Die inaktiven sollen beim darüberfahren die Farbe wechseln:

<style type="text/css" media="all">
#tabs div{
 background-image : url(../layout/navi/tab_inactive.gif);
}

#tab0:hover {background-image : url(../layout/navi/tabD5E1EA_hover.gif);}

/* usw. für tab1, tab2 etc. */
</style>

Das funktioniert in Opera und in Netscape aber nicht in IE5, IE6 ...
Habs aber schon mit CSS gesehen, wie kann ich das machen?

Vielen Dank für eure Hilfe :)

  1. Den :hover kann man meines Wissens nach nur für Links, also a, verwenden:

    a:hover

    Aber nicht für IDs, oder täusche ich mich?

    Grüße
    Manuel

    1. Den :hover kann man meines Wissens nach nur für Links, also a, verwenden:

      a:hover

      Aber nicht für IDs, oder täusche ich mich?

      Grüße
      Manuel

      Das geht m.W. auch mit IDs, allerdings ist das neuster CSS Standard und somit wohl noch nicht überall implementiert.

      1. Gut, dann habe ich mein Javascript für meine neue Site doch nicht umsonst geschrieben ;)

      2. Hi,

        Den :hover kann man meines Wissens nach nur für Links, also a, verwenden:
        a:hover

        Damit es der IE kapiert ja.

        Aber nicht für IDs, oder täusche ich mich?

        :hover kann auf jedes Element angewendet werden.

        Das geht m.W. auch mit IDs, allerdings ist das neuster CSS Standard

        Naja, mittlerweile knapp 7 Jahre alt (12. Mai 1998)

        und somit wohl noch nicht überall implementiert.

        in modernen Browsern schon, im IE noch nicht - ist ja wie gesagt noch nicht soooo lange Standard ...

        cu,
        Andreas

        --
        Warum nennt sich Andreas hier MudGuard?
        Fachfragen per E-Mail halte ich für unverschämt und werde entsprechende E-Mails nicht beantworten. Für Fachfragen ist das Forum da.
        1. Also Fehlanzeige im IE, und ich dachte schon ich spinne..mal sehen ob ich das in mein a-Tag reinbugsieren kann, sonst halt JS :)

          Danke vielmals

          1. hi peete,

            Also Fehlanzeige im IE, und ich dachte schon ich spinne..mal sehen ob ich das in mein a-Tag reinbugsieren kann, sonst halt JS :)

            ich weiß nicht, ob ich das jetzt richtig verstanden habe, aber schau doch mal hier...
            http://www.pixelcoach.de
            die navi links ist mit mouseover / mouseout und klassenwechsel

            also so:
            <li class="nav" onmouseover="this.className='hover';"
                     onmouseout="this.className='nav';">01 | <a href="leistungen_pixelcoach.html" title="Leistungen von pixelcoach.">Leistungen</a></li>

            vielleicht hilft das ja weiter.

            schönen abend noch
            nicole